1. Healthcare & Life Sciences
AI's impact in healthcare has moved from "pilots to production," focusing on high-volume, rules-based tasks to reduce clinician burnout.

Precision Diagnostics: AI models now reach accuracy rates above 94% for early cancer detection by identifying subtle patterns in imaging and lab results that humans might miss.

Administrative Relief: Ambient AI "scribes" record and summarize patient conversations in real-time, cutting charting time by up to 30 minutes daily and reducing the risk of burnout by 74%
.
Drug Discovery: The timeline for developing new drugs has been compressed from years to months by using AI to simulate molecular interactions and generate new candidates.

2. Climate & Environmental Sustainability
AI is a core enabler for the global renewable energy transition and conservation efforts.

Smart Grids: AI balances complex energy grids that incorporate wind and solar, predicting generation and optimizing storage in real-time to improve reliability and reduce consumer costs.

Sustainable Agriculture: "Precision farming" tools analyze soil and weather data to reduce chemical usage by 30-50% while simultaneously increasing crop yields by up to 20%.

Wildlife Protection: AI monitors deforestation in the Amazon and uses bioacoustics to track endangered species in remote areas, enabling conservationists to act faster with limited resources.

3. Education & Accessibility
AI is democratizing specialized support and personalizing learning at scale.

Hyper-Personalized Learning: Platforms now analyze individual student progress to create tailored lesson plans, helping over 400,000 teachers in 50 countries engage students more effectively.

Assistive Technologies: Tools for people with disabilities include apps like Seeing AI that narrate surroundings for the visually impaired and translation tools that turn text into sign language for deaf children.
